Key Scenarios and Variations

Flush dreams can manifest in various scenarios, each carrying distinct implications. For instance, dreaming of a toilet that won’t flush might suggest feelings of being stuck or unable to release pent-up emotions. This scenario reflects a struggle to confront issues that need to be addressed. It could signify a buildup of stress or anxiety that the dreamer has yet to confront in their waking life.

In contrast, if the dream involves a successful flush, it can indicate a productive release of emotions or a resolution to a problem that has been lingering. This outcome may symbolize a sense of relief, suggesting that the dreamer is finally ready to let go of what no longer serves them.

Another variation involves public flushing, where the dreamer finds themselves in a public restroom situation. This scenario can heighten feelings of vulnerability and embarrassment, suggesting that the dreamer feels exposed or judged in their waking life. It may point to fears of being scrutinized by peers or society, reflecting a deeper concern about self-acceptance.

There are also dreams where the act of flushing leads to unexpected consequences, such as flooding or backflow. This scenario can represent unforeseen challenges arising from the attempt to let go of certain emotions. It may indicate that the dreamer’s efforts to purge negative feelings may have unintended or overwhelming results.

Another intriguing scenario involves flushing away someone else’s waste. This dream could symbolize a desire to help others or take on their burdens. However, it may also suggest codependency or the tendency to prioritize others’ emotional needs over one’s own. This variation prompts the dreamer to reflect on their relationships and whether they are sacrificing their well-being for others.

These variations highlight that the context of the dream is crucial for understanding its meaning. By examining the specific details and emotions present in the dream, individuals can gain valuable insights into their psychological state and emotional needs.
